South Korean COVID-19 Cases Up Slightly in 3rd Week of January

South Korean COVID-19 Cases Up Slightly in 3rd Week of January

SEOUL, Jan. 26 (Korea Bizwire) — The Korea Disease Control and Prevention Agency (KDCA) reported on January 25 that the number of new COVID-19 cases in the third week of January (January 14 to January 20) slightly increased to 5,383, a 7% rise from the previous week. Pandemic Stress: Higher Suicide Impulses in Women in Their 30s, Survey Shows

SEOUL, Jan. 25 (Korea Bizwire) — During the COVID-19 pandemic in 2020 and 2021, South Korean women in their 30s experienced suicidal impulses at a rate twice that of their male counterparts, a recent survey has revealed. Record Number of Superbug Infections in South Korea Prompts Government Action

Record Number of Superbug Infections in South Korea Prompts Government Action

SEOUL, Jan. 22 (Korea Bizwire) — The number of individuals infected with antibiotic-resistant bacteria, commonly known as ‘superbugs,’ reached a record high of over 38,000 last year in South Korea.
